•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

mrodrig / json-2-csv / 665
98%

Build:
DEFAULT BRANCH: stable
Ran 09 Jan 2022 01:52AM UTC
Jobs 4
Files 4
Run time 11s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
665

push

travis-ci-com

web-flow
Handle nested EOL delimiter inside wrap delimiter properly (#215)

* chore(test): Add test case for #214

* Handle nested newlines in quoted fields.

As reported in #214, there was a bug with how the CSV parser was handling quoted fields which had newlines (or EOL delimiters) embedded in them. Since the value is wrapped in quotes, the EOL delimiter should not be interpreted as though it's a new line or the start of another field as it previously was. This commit introduces a fix to ensure that quoted fields are parsed properly regardless of whether there is a nested EOL delimiter inside.

Fixes #214

251 of 255 branches covered (98.43%)

2 of 2 new or added lines in 1 file covered. (100.0%)

350 of 357 relevant lines covered (98.04%)

1140.72 hits per line

Jobs
ID Job ID Ran Files Coverage
1 665.1 (CC_TEST_REPORTER_ID=90382d7264499c819f742709fe7cb4b2d2a49cc90fd98a9c8414426ac4860e62) 09 Jan 2022 01:52AM UTC 0
98.04
Travis Job 665.1
2 665.2 (CC_TEST_REPORTER_ID=90382d7264499c819f742709fe7cb4b2d2a49cc90fd98a9c8414426ac4860e62) 09 Jan 2022 01:52AM UTC 0
98.04
Travis Job 665.2
3 665.3 (CC_TEST_REPORTER_ID=90382d7264499c819f742709fe7cb4b2d2a49cc90fd98a9c8414426ac4860e62) 09 Jan 2022 01:52AM UTC 0
98.04
Travis Job 665.3
4 665.4 (CC_TEST_REPORTER_ID=90382d7264499c819f742709fe7cb4b2d2a49cc90fd98a9c8414426ac4860e62) 09 Jan 2022 01:52AM UTC 0
98.04
Travis Job 665.4
Source Files on build 665
  • Tree
  • List 4
  • Changed 3
  • Source Changed 1
  • Coverage Changed 3
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Repo
  • Build #665
  • a608a387 on github
  • Prev Build on stable (#661)
  • Next Build on stable (#666)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c